Following outrage, Guatemalan president reverses controversial "Life and Family Protection" bill. peoplesdispatch.org On March 8, International Women's Day, millions of women around the world took to the streets to demand dignity, equality, and freedom. On the very same day, the Guatemalan Congress approved a regressive bill that directly violated women's rights. | The unicameral parliament of Guatemala passed the "Life and Family Protection" bill with an overwhelming majority: 101 votes in favor, 8 against, with 51 legislators absent. The bill would have increased prison sentences for women who have abortions from three years to between five and twenty-five years, and imposed penalties of up to fifty years in prison for doctors…
